Prorogation - Judgment Day:10.30am Tuesday 24/9/19

Breaking'Parliament will come back' - Johnson

Commenting on the Supreme Court ruling, PM Boris Johnson said:"Obviously this is a verdict we will respect, we will respect the judicial process.

"I don't think that it's right, but we will go ahead and of course Parliament will come back.

He added: "The important thing is we get on and deliver Brexit on October 31.

"They thought the prorogation that we chose was not something they could approve of.

"The main thing is that we will get on and deliver Brexit on October 31... but Parliament will come back and we will respect that.

Asked if he would apologise, Mr Johnson said he did not think the ruling was "the right decision".
